It is like my relationship with yahoo: when I first went online my first email address was with yahoo, and I was comfortable with them, they were easy to locate on strange computers at internet cafes around the world. I set up my yahoo homepage and it had all my local tv stations, movies, all my bookmarks, my favorite cartoons, the weather for all my friends and family, and a photo album of my friends and family....
But a little over a year ago things started to change at yahoo, first they dropped my photo album and used the space for a small advertisement I couldn't take down.
So my response was to check out google, and I started to set up a home page, but it wasn't great...and I wasn't in a hurry to change.

But then a while ago yahoo froze up the TV menu, and made other things on my home page harder to use, and I returned to google to find that actually it was getting easier to set up that as a home page...but I didn't need to change right away.

Until one evening yahoo had changed everything, over night they had started running very large ads which made my computer freeze up. So that was it, no more yahoo homepage. I switched to google's, and I informed all my friends and family that I was dropping my yahoo email address (which I'd had for about ten years) and switched all of them to gmail.

This is what I'm feeling about lj, I had paid for a year just before the big censorship hooha and I don't want to waste that money by leaving too quickly.... I need to decide where I'm going and when. There is no hurry, but I won't be paying for an account here again.
